Why is it crucial for lease analysts to comprehend tenant demographics?

Understanding tenant demographics is fundamental for lease analysts because it directly impacts market analysis and rental rate determination. By analyzing the characteristics of potential tenants—such as age, income level, family size, and lifestyle preferences—lease analysts can gain valuable insights into what types of properties and locations are most appealing to different groups of individuals.

This information aids in assessing current market conditions, allowing lease analysts to align rental rates with what similar demographics are willing to pay in the area. For example, if a significant demographic trend shows a growing population of young professionals in a city, the lease analyst can adjust rental prices and property features to attract this specific group, thus optimizing occupancy rates and revenue for property owners.

Having a solid grasp of tenant demographics also enables analysts to predict shifts in demand, which can inform long-term strategic decisions regarding property investments, development opportunities, or the marketing strategies they implement. Understanding these needs and preferences is essential for effective lease management and ensuring properties remain competitive in the marketplace.
